Fried goat cheese and strawberry salad

Never underestimate the power of a log of goat cheese. Especially when it's been coated with ground almonds and panko breadcrumbs and lightly fried until crispy on the outside and warm on the inside. Nestled on a bed of fresh lettuces and sweet strawberries, it makes for a delicious warm-weather salad. Granted, it's best enjoyed as part of a 'perfect bite' - one that includes a little bit of each ingredient: lettuce, strawberry, and goat cheese. Hard to do (it takes skill to scoop, stab, and balance all those pieces on a fork), but worth the extra effort. I realize that just about anything would be delicious when topped with rounds of fried goat cheese, but this application was particularly delectable. The dressing for this salad is one to remember, the floral notes from the rose water paired beautifully with the sweetness of the honey and the tartness of the orange; it's a recipe that could easily be adapted in a myriad of ways for other salads and uses.
